import collections
import json
import os
import sys
import jinja2
from caseconverter import pascalcase, snakecase
output_folder = ""
input_folder = ""
attr_schema = {}
ObjTypeDesc = {
"object": "AFrame 3D Object",
"program": "ARENA program data",
"scene-options": "ARENA scene options",
"landmarks": "ARENA landmarks",
"camera-override": "ARENA camera override data",
}
# define alternate py usages to add to docstring
AltUsages = {
"click-listener": ["clickable=True"],
"color": ["color=Color(red,green,blue)", "color=(red,green,blue)"],
"position": ["position=Position(x,y,z)", "position=(x,y,z)"],
"rotation": ["rotation=Rotation(x,y,z,w)", "rotation=Rotation(x,y,z)", "rotation=(x,y,z,w)", "rotation=(x,y,z)"],
"scale": ["scale=Scale(x,y,z)", "scale=(x,y,z)"],
}
FirstIterable = ["color", "position", "rotation", "scale"]
def get_prop(prop, key):
if key in prop:
return prop[key]
else:
return None
def definition(name, prop):
title = get_prop(prop, "title")
description = get_prop(prop, "description")
deprecated = get_prop(prop, "deprecated")
define = None
if description:
define = description
elif title:
define = title
else:
define = name
if deprecated:
define = f"*{define}*" # add italics
return (
define.replace("\n", " ")
.replace("\\", "\\\\")
.replace(" ", " ")
.replace("<a href='", "<")
.replace("'>", "> ")
.replace("</a>", "")
.replace("deprecated", "**deprecated**")
.replace("DEPRECATED", "**DEPRECATED**")
)
def jstype2pytype(jstype, arraytype):
if jstype == "null":
return "None"
elif jstype == "number":
return "float"
elif jstype == "integer":
return "int"
elif jstype == "boolean":
return "bool"
elif jstype == "string":
return "str"
elif jstype == "array":
if arraytype is not None:
return f"list[{jstype2pytype(arraytype, None)}]"
else:
return "list"
elif jstype == "object":
return "dict"
else:
return "dict"
def jsenum2str(prop):
if "enum" in prop:
s = ", "
items = s.join(prop["enum"])
return f" Allows [{items}]"
return ""
def parse_allof_ref(allof_schema, expand_refs=True):
global input_folder, attr_classes, attr_schema
new_schema = allof_schema
for props in allof_schema["allOf"]:
for key in props:
if key == "$ref":
ref = props[key].split("#/")
key = ref[1]
with open(os.path.join(input_folder, ref[0])) as f:
sub_schema = json.load(f)
if expand_refs:
props = sub_schema
else:
for prop in sub_schema["properties"]:
attr_class = pascalcase(prop)
attr_ns = snakecase(prop)
attr_schema[prop] = sub_schema["properties"][prop]
if "properties" in sub_schema["properties"][prop]:
attr_classes[attr_ns] = attr_class
else:
attr_classes[attr_ns] = None
continue
if key not in new_schema:
new_schema[key] = {}
new_schema[key].update(props[key])
return new_schema
def main():
global input_folder, output_folder
args = sys.argv[1:]
print(args)
if len(args) == 0 or not os.path.isdir(args[0]):
print("Supply a valid source schemas path! src=arena-web-core/build")
return
input_folder = args[0]
if len(args) == 0 or not os.path.isdir(args[0]):
print("Supply a valid destination schemas path! dst=arena-py/arena")
return
output_folder = args[1]
# clean dest? no, we only edit existing docstrings, or make new classes
if not os.path.exists(output_folder):
os.makedirs(output_folder)
generate_intermediate_json(["schemas/arena-schema-files.json", "schemas/arena-schema-files-nonpersist.json"])
def generate_intermediate_json(list_fns):
global input_folder, output_folder, obj_classes, attr_classes
obj_schemas = {}
obj_classes = {}
attr_classes = {}
for list_fn in list_fns:
obj_schema_path = os.path.join(input_folder, list_fn)
with open(obj_schema_path) as tfile:
obj_schemas.update(json.load(tfile))
for _, obj_schema in obj_schemas.items():
fn = obj_schema["file"]
with open(os.path.join(input_folder, fn)) as tfile:
schema = json.load(tfile)
# resolve references
if "allOf" in schema:
new_schema = parse_allof_ref(schema)
del schema["allOf"]
else:
new_schema = schema
if "allOf" in new_schema["properties"]["data"]:
new_schema["properties"]["data"] = parse_allof_ref(new_schema["properties"]["data"], False)
del new_schema["properties"]["data"]["allOf"]
# generate definitions
if "definitions" not in new_schema:
new_schema["definitions"] = {}
if "data" in new_schema["properties"] and "properties" in new_schema["properties"]["data"]:
dprops = new_schema["properties"]["data"]["properties"]
for key in dprops:
if "type" in dprops[key] and dprops[key]["type"] == "object" and "deprecated" not in dprops[key]:
if key not in new_schema["definitions"]:
new_schema["definitions"][key] = dprops[key]
new_schema["properties"]["data"]["properties"][key] = {"$ref": f"#/definitions/{key}"}
# write this object expanded json schema
if "properties" not in new_schema["properties"]["data"]:
continue
if "object_type" not in new_schema["properties"]["data"]["properties"]:
continue
# export object classes
for object_type in new_schema["properties"]["data"]["properties"]["object_type"]["enum"]:
new_schema["properties"]["data"]["description"] = new_schema["description"]
write_py_class(new_schema["properties"]["data"], object_type, "objects")
# export attribute classes
for prop in attr_schema:
if attr_schema[prop]["type"] == "object":
write_py_class(attr_schema[prop], prop, "attributes")
data_schema = {}
data_schema["description"] = "Wraps all attributes in JSON."
data_schema["properties"] = collections.OrderedDict(sorted(attr_schema.items()))
# export data class
write_py_class(data_schema, "data", "attributes")
# export attribute translation map
with open("templates/py_attributes_translate.j2") as tfile:
t = jinja2.Template(tfile.read())
py_path = os.path.join(output_folder, "attributes", "translate.py")
print(f"->{py_path}")
pfile = open(py_path, "w")
init_out = t.render(prop_schema=data_schema, snakecase=snakecase, pascalcase=pascalcase)
pfile.write(f"{init_out}\n")
pfile.close()
# export objects init file
obj_classes = collections.OrderedDict(sorted(obj_classes.items()))
with open("templates/py_objects_init.j2") as tfile:
t = jinja2.Template(tfile.read())
py_path = os.path.join(output_folder, "objects", "__init__.py")
print(f"->{py_path}")
pfile = open(py_path, "w")
init_out = t.render(classes=obj_classes)
pfile.write(f"{init_out}\n")
pfile.close()
# export attributes init file
attr_classes = collections.OrderedDict(sorted(attr_classes.items()))
with open("templates/py_attributes_init.j2") as tfile:
t = jinja2.Template(tfile.read())
py_path = os.path.join(output_folder, "attributes", "__init__.py")
print(f"->{py_path}")
pfile = open(py_path, "w")
init_out = t.render(classes=attr_classes)
pfile.write(f"{init_out}\n")
pfile.close()
def write_py_class(prop_schema, prop_name, tag_name):
if "properties" in prop_schema:
prop_schema["properties"] = collections.OrderedDict(sorted(prop_schema["properties"].items()))
prop_class = pascalcase(prop_name)
prop_ns = snakecase(prop_name)
prop_dict = prop_name.replace("-", "_")
uses = [f"`{prop_dict}={prop_class}(...)`"] # default usage
if prop_name in AltUsages:
for use in AltUsages[prop_name]:
uses.append(f"`{use}`")
prop_usage = " or ".join(uses)
iterable = None
if prop_name in FirstIterable:
iterable = "|Iterable|Mapping"
if tag_name == "objects":
obj_classes[prop_ns] = prop_class
py_path = os.path.join(output_folder, tag_name, f"{prop_ns}.py")
# add object class if needed
if not os.path.isfile(py_path):
with open(f"templates/py_{tag_name}_class.j2") as tfile:
t = jinja2.Template(tfile.read())
class_out = t.render(
prop_schema=prop_schema,
prop_dict=prop_dict,
prop_class=prop_class,
prop_name=prop_name,
definition=definition,
)
print(f"->{py_path}")
pfile = open(py_path, "w")
pfile.write(f"{class_out}\n")
pfile.close()
# update the object docstring only
pfile = open(py_path, "r")
lines = pfile.readlines()
pfile.close()
with open(f"templates/py_{tag_name}_docstring.j2") as tfile:
t = jinja2.Template(tfile.read())
t.globals["jstype2pytype"] = jstype2pytype
t.globals["jsenum2str"] = jsenum2str
docstr_out = t.render(
prop_schema=prop_schema,
prop_dict=prop_dict,
prop_class=prop_class,
prop_name=prop_name,
prop_usage=prop_usage,
definition=definition,
iterable=iterable,
)
class_dec = f"class {prop_class}("
print(f"->{py_path}")
pfile = open(py_path, "w")
found_class = False
found_doc = False
for line in lines:
if line.startswith(class_dec):
found_class = True
pfile.write(line)
elif found_class and '"""' in line:
found_class = False
found_doc = True
pfile.write(f"{docstr_out}\n")
elif found_doc:
if '"""' in line:
found_doc = False
else:
pfile.write(line)
pfile.close()
if __name__ == "__main__":
main()
